Synthesis of highly branched copolyether via cationic copolymerization of 3-methyl-3-oxetanemethanol with tetrahydrofuran

In 1995, Frechet and coworkers first developed the self-condensing vinyl polymerization (SCVP). This new approach to hyperbranched polymers has attributed much attention of polymer chemists. Matyjaszewski and Frechet prepared the hyperbranched polymers by self-condensing atom transfer free radical polymerization. Muller and coworkers reported the self-condensing group transfer polymerization of 2-(2-methyl-1-triethylsiloxy-1-propenyloxy) ethyl methacrylates. In addition, Penczek, Hult and the authors of this work independently performed the self-condensing ring-opening polymerization of 3-ethyl-3-oxetanemethanol and 3-methyl-3-oxetanemethanol obtaining hyperbranched polyethers. In the meantime, Frey and coworkers reported the ring opening multibranching polymerization (ROMP) of glycidol, which also leads to the hyperbranched polymer. In this work, the cationic copolymerization of 3-methyl-3-oxetanemethanol with tetrahydrofuran was implemented. It is interesting that the star-shaped block-copolymer with a hyperbranched core and polytetrahydrofuran arms was finally obtained due to k_(12)k_(11), where k_(12) is the rate constant of the reaction of terminal 3-methyl-3-oxetanemethanol unit with tetrahydrofuran, and k_(11) means the rate constant of homopolymerization of 3-methyl-3-oxetanemethanol.
